Private genetic testing in the UK offers a range of benefits that may not be available through the NHS One of the key advantages of private testing is the ability to choose the specific tests that are most relevant to your individual health concerns Private testing providers offer a wide range of tests that can assess genetic predispositions to various health conditions, including cancer, cardiovascular disease, and inherited genetic disorders.
Additionally, private genetic testing in the UK often provides quicker results than testing through the NHS While NHS genetic testing can sometimes involve long wait times due to high demand and limited resources, private testing companies typically have faster turnaround times and can deliver results within weeks rather than months This can be particularly important for individuals who are seeking timely information about their health risks and are eager to take action to prevent potential health problems.

Accessing private genetic testing in the UK is relatively straightforward, with many providers offering testing kits that can be ordered online and completed at home These kits typically involve collecting a saliva or cheek swab sample and mailing it back to the testing company for analysis Once the sample has been analyzed, individuals can access their results online or through a consultation with a genetic counselor.
It is important to note that private genetic testing in the UK is not currently regulated by the government, which means that individuals should do their due diligence when choosing a testing provider When selecting a private genetic testing company, individuals should look for providers that use accredited laboratories, have certified genetic counselors on staff, and adhere to strict confidentiality and privacy standards to protect sensitive genetic information.
